G.S.SANDHAWALIA, J. (Oral) The petitioners seek consideration of protection of their pay being drawn by them in view of the judgment rendered by this Court in Civil Writ Petition No.22442 of 2010-Anil Kumar and others Vs. State of Punjab and others decided on 16.05.2012 (Annexure P-3) which has been upheld in LPA No.1729 of 2012 decided on 05.02.2014 (Annexure P-4). Counsel for the petitioners submits that demand dated 16.09.2015 (Annexure P-5) has already been raised upon respondent No.3 by the petitioners but no action has been taken on the said representations. Counsel further submits that he would be satisfied if a direction is issued to respondent No.3 to decide the said representation dated 16.09.2015 (Annexure P-5) filed by the petitioners within some time frame. It is further pointed out that the case of the petitioners has been recommended by respondent no. 4 to respondent no. 3 vide communication dated 11.12.2015 (Annexure P-6) and the same is pending consideration. Notice of motion.

Accordingly, without commenting upon the merits of the case the present writ petition is disposed of with a direction to respondent No.3 to take into consideration the said representation dated 16.09.2015 (Annexure P-5) filed by the petitioners. Appropriate orders be passed within a period of three months from the date of receipt of a certified copy of this order. In case the petitioners are found entitled for the said benefit, the financial benefits be paid to them within two months thereafter. In case any adverse order is to be passed then a reasoned order be passed by the said respondent and be conveyed to the petitioners. The present writ petition is disposed of with the aforesaid directions.
